In accordance with the Accessibility for Ontarians with Disabilities Act (AODA), George Brown Polytechnic’s Library Learning Commons will provide, upon request, an accessible or conversion ready format of print-based resources held in its collection to registered patrons with a disability. Print material from our special collections, archival materials, rare books, and donations are not included in this service.

For registered students, faculty and staff with a perceptual disability as defined in the Canadian Copyright Act, accessible format copies of print material will be provided via the Accessible Content e-Portal (ACE).
The Canadian Copyright Act defines a “perceptual disability” as follows:
“perceptual disability” means a disability that prevents or inhibits a person from reading or hearing a literary, musical, dramatic or artistic work in its original format, and includes such a disability resulting from:
- severe or total impairment of sight or hearing or the inability to focus or move one’s eyes,
- the inability to hold or manipulate a book, or
- an impairment relating to comprehension;
Students registered with Accessible Learning Services will be given a token to access the service through the ALS office.
Other eligible library patrons, including staff and faculty, please email llcaccess@georgebrown.ca or reach out to Michael Reansbury by phone at 416-415-5000 x3988 to request access to the ACE portal, or if you have any questions and need assistance with this service.
Request an Accessible Format of a Book in the Library
To request an accessible/conversion ready format of a book in our collection, please submit a request through our online form, or download and print out a form to bring into an LLC location.
For patrons currently registered with ACE, please allow 5-10 days for the accessible format of the book to be placed in the ACE portal; you will be notified when the book is available. For patrons not registered with ACE, you will be contacted within 24 hours regarding your request.
